#ffbccd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ffbccd is composed of 100% red, 73.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.3%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 344.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 86.9%. #ffbccd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ff799b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#ffbccd color description : Pale pink.
The hexadecimal color #ffbccd has RGB values of R:255, G:188,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.2, K:0. Its decimal value is 16760013.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0003 is the darkest color, while #fff7f9 is the lightest one.
